What is the oxidation number in SIO2?

Silicon oxide is a giant covalent lattice. Every silicon atom has four single covalent bonds with oxygen and every oxygen atom has two single covalent bonds with silicon. The oxidation state of silicon is +4.


What is dry oxidation?

Dry oxidation is a process in which silicon dioxide is grown from silicon in a furnace in the prescence of oxygen. In contrast, wet oxidation is performed with steam.
